/* Block 52 contains MiPi configuration block
 * 6 * bdb_mipi_config, followed by 6 pps data
 * block below
 */
struct mipi_pps_data {
	uint16_t panel_on_delay;
	uint16_t bl_enable_delay;
	uint16_t bl_disable_delay;
	uint16_t panel_off_delay;
	uint16_t panel_power_cycle_delay;
} __attribute__ ((packed));

/* MIPI Sequence Block definitions */
enum mipi_seq {
	MIPI_SEQ_END = 0,
	MIPI_SEQ_ASSERT_RESET,
	MIPI_SEQ_INIT_OTP,
	MIPI_SEQ_DISPLAY_ON,
	MIPI_SEQ_DISPLAY_OFF,
	MIPI_SEQ_DEASSERT_RESET,
	MIPI_SEQ_BACKLIGHT_ON,		/* sequence block v2+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_BACKLIGHT_OFF,		/* sequence block v2+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_TEAR_ON,		/* sequence block v2+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_TEAR_OFF,		/* sequence block v3+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_POWER_ON,		/* sequence block v3+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_POWER_OFF,		/* sequence block v3+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_MAX
};

enum mipi_seq_element {
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_END = 0,
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_SEND_PKT,
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_DELAY,
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_GPIO,
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_I2C,		/* sequence block v2+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_SPI,		/* sequence block v3+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_PMIC,		/* sequence block v3+ */
	MIPI_SEQ_ELEM_MAX
};
